Output f281ae8cb78ff93565cdab94c52cf3a8ac7dedb76faf7b730338d0425b21478e:1

value
640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d982e34f434d4d9feaf08992780411f28ba71210 OP_EQUAL
address
3MX7MRXNpcXxUFfguFDBKBZWQKPPFHxSrL
transaction
f281ae8cb78ff93565cdab94c52cf3a8ac7dedb76faf7b730338d0425b21478e
confirmations
415778
spent
true